Descend into the Cave of the Tayos, one of the most enigmatic places in Ecuador, deep in the Amazon of Morona Santiago beside the Shuar community of Coangos. This guided Tayos Cave expedition by PEAKS begins with a 70-metre rappel into a vast underground world of galleries, waterfalls and chambers.
The adventure combines jungle trekking, a boat transfer and vertical work, with a night camped inside the cave. Highlights include the Cathedral gallery, the Moricz Arch and the Neil Armstrong stalagmite, a rock formation more than 10,000 years old. All vertical safety gear is provided and rappel technique is taught beforehand.
This is an adventurous expedition for the physically fit and curious, not a mountain climb. Cupos are limited, and every trip is run with certified guides, full vertical safety systems and a welcome from the Shuar community.
Good physical fitness and no severe claustrophobia. No prior caving experience is required — rappel technique is taught before the descent. Keep all clothing and your sleeping bag in plastic dry bags.
